srmohanr Ответов: 2

SMTP - сервер требует безопасного подключения, иначе клиент не прошел проверку подлинности. Ответ сервера был таким: 5.7.1 клиент не прошел проверку подлинности


Я пытаюсь отправить письмо.

System.Net.Mail.MailMessage Msg = new System.Net.Mail.MailMessage();
MailAddress fromMail = new MailAddress("xxx@gmail.com");

Msg.Subject = subject;
Msg.Body = myString.ToString();
Msg.IsBodyHtml = true;
SmtpClient smtp = new SmtpClient();
smtp.Host = "xxx-outlook.com";
smtp.Port = 587;
smtp.UseDefaultCredentials = false;
smtp.DeliveryMethod = System.Net.Mail.SmtpDeliveryMethod.Network;
smtp.Credentials = new NetworkCredential(user, pwd);
smtp.EnableSsl = false;
smtp.Timeout = 20000;
smtp.Send(Msg);


Пожалуйста помочь. Заранее спасибо

2 Ответов

Рейтинг:
1

srmohanr

Я не мог получить четкого ответа от этой ссылки. Пожалуйста помочь

Рейтинг:
1

Member 13581577

smtp.EnableSsl = true;